Analysis

Kyrgyzstan recorded 70.63 kt for raw milk of goats — emissions (co2eq) in 2023.

The figure is up 210.6% over ten years.

Over the whole period, raw milk of goats — emissions (co2eq) in Kyrgyzstan peaked at 75.77 kt in 2014 and was at its lowest, 2.45 kt, in 1999.

That places Kyrgyzstan 57th out of 107 countries with data for 2023, putting it in the middle of the range.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.

The FAOSTAT domain on Emissions intensities contains analytical data on the intensity of gre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ions by agricultural commodity. This indicator is defined as greenhouse gas emissions per kg of product. Data are available for a set of agricultural commodities (e.g. rice and other cereals, meat, milk, eggs), by country, with global coverage.
